Responsible technology is not defined by what it can do. It is defined by what it refuses to ignore.

Most technology is designed for performance first. Speed, scale, output. Responsible technology adds a second layer, limits, and asks what happens upstream, downstream, and over time.

Without that layer, systems look efficient while quietly increasing long term pressure.

Responsible technology respects limits. It reduces total impact instead of shifting it, and that starts with the choices made earliest.

Start With System Boundaries

Every technology sits inside a system. Materials come from somewhere, energy flows through it, and waste exits at the end. Responsible design maps those boundaries clearly, using lifecycle thinking to judge full system impact instead of isolated performance. Efficiency alone is not enough, because a system that becomes efficient can simply consume more overall through the rebound effect.

Material Choice Is a First Decision, Not a Last One

Most environmental impact is locked in at the material stage.

  • Rare earth metals, lithium, and cobalt carry heavy extraction costs
  • Plastics carry their own processing and disposal burden
  • The UN Environment Programme names material extraction as a major driver of global pressure

Choosing materials well at the start does more than any efficiency tweak at the end.

Design for Longevity

Short lived products multiply impact, because every replacement repeats the whole lifecycle. Responsible systems prioritise durability, repairability, and modular design, which is exactly why right to repair movements are expanding. Modular electronics show the mechanism plainly. Replace parts, not whole systems, and total production demand falls.

Responsibility Requires Trade Offs

Responsible technology is rarely the fastest or cheapest option. Lower long term impact often means higher short term effort or cost. That is the honest core of it. Respecting limits is a choice to carry a little more now so the system carries far less later.
